Silverlight 3アプリケーションのグリッドの背景をグラデーションに設定しようとすると問題が発生します。アプリケーションのグリッドの背景をグラデーションに設定すると、グラデーションはブラウザでレンダリングされません。この勾配ブラシをresouce(app.xamlとローカルのXAMLファイルの両方)に設定しました。また、グラデーションブラシを直接ハードコーディングしてみました。 VSとExpression BlendのXAMLで手動で変更しました。Silverlight 3 - バックグラウンドの問題としてのグラデーション - バグ?
シャインが作成され、ファイルがブレンドで表示されると、背景色が正しくレンダリングされます。バックグラウンドがソリッドカラー(ハードコードとリソースの両方)に設定されている場合、バックグラウンドはExpressionとブラウザの両方でうまく描画されます。これらの両方のことは、これが問題のコントロールの上に1つのコントロールレンダリングでZ-インデックスの問題ではないことを私に示唆しています。ブラシのための
XAMLは次のとおりです。グリッドの
<LinearGradientBrush x:Key="TestBrush"
EndPoint="0.5,1"
StartPoint="0.5,0">
<GradientStop Color="#8DFFFFFF"
Offset="1" />
<GradientStop Color="#E4FFFFFF" />
</LinearGradientBrush>
XAML、それは内容があります:
<Grid Margin="1,0,0,0"
Grid.Row="0"
VerticalAlignment="Top"
Height="49" Background="{StaticResource TestBrush}">
<Grid.ColumnDefinitions>
<ColumnDefinition Width="2*" />
<ColumnDefinition Width="*" />
</Grid.ColumnDefinitions>
<Grid.RowDefinitions>
<RowDefinition Height="*" />
<RowDefinition Height="*" />
</Grid.RowDefinitions>
<StackPanel Orientation="Horizontal"
Margin="0"
Grid.Column="0"
Grid.Row="0">
<TextBlock Margin="0.125,1.5,1,1.5"
VerticalAlignment="Center">Code:</TextBlock>
<TextBox x:Name="SearchCodeTextBox"
Padding="1,0,0,0"
Margin="1,1.5,0,1.5"
Width="44"
Text="{Binding Mode=TwoWay, Path=CurrentTabularViewModel.SearchCode}"
TextWrapping="Wrap"
KeyUp="SearchCodeTextBox_KeyUp" />
<StackPanel Margin="2,0"
Height="20"
Background="{StaticResource CP_Blue2}">
<TextBlock MinWidth="200" />
</StackPanel>
<Button Margin="10,1,0,1"
Content="Add Code"
Height="20" />
</StackPanel>
<StackPanel Orientation="Horizontal"
Margin="35,0,0,0"
Grid.Row="1"
Grid.Column="0">
<Button Margin="0"
Width="24"
Content="<"
Height="20"
VerticalContentAlignment="Top" />
<Button Margin="2,0"
Content="Tabular"
Height="20"
Width="Auto"
HorizontalAlignment="Stretch"
commands:Click.Command="{Binding Path=CurrentTabularViewModel.SearchCommand}"
commands:Click.CommandParameter="{Binding Path=SelectedSessionType}" />
<Button Content=">"
Width="24"
Margin="2,0"
Height="20" />
<Button Content="Instructional Notes"
Width="Auto"
Margin="30,0,2,0"
Height="20" />
</StackPanel>
</Grid>
任意の考え?
うわー...私はちょうどこれを試してみました。あなたは正しいです...背景なし! –